About this product

The Stokes Field Guide to Bird Songs: Eastern Region offers you the very best sound recordings available for the birds of eastern North America. It includes 372 species, that is more time per species, and more sounds per species than any other audio guide to Eastern bird songs. Comprehensive and informative, each entry starts with the name of the bird, followed by its respective song and call.

This is the ultimate audio field guide for today's birder-the most comprehensive, clearest, most useful audio identification guide to the birds of the Eastern region ever produced. Now updated for modern convenience in the field. As a special bonus, one MP3 CD is included, containing all the bird sound files with voice narration removed for use on your MP3 device. In addition, the recordings are accompanied by an informative pdf booklet that gives precise call and song descriptions of the 372 species included.

Biography

Donald and Lillian Stokes are widely recongized as America's foremost authorities on birds and nature. Their newest book, The Stokes Field Guide to the Birds of North America is the most comprehensive photographic field guide to birds ever published. They have written more than thirty other books, which have cumulatively sold more than 4.5 million copies, including the bestselling Stokes Field Guide to Birds (Eastern and Western editions), the Stokes Beginner's Guide to Birds, the Stokes Nature Guides, and the Stokes Backyard Nature Books.

The Stokes family have hosted a popular public television series, Stokes Birds at Home, and offer current birding information on their Stokes Birding Blog, which features Lillian Stokes's stunning photography.
